  • Abstract
    The latest improvements in the technology of digital devices allow designers to build whole systems on a single silicon chip. New problem arise in this context, one of them being the complexity of interconnection. Problematic issues are global clock signal distribution and design composability, for which asynchronous design methodology proves to be a good solution. This study analyzes bus-modeling aspects in the formal framework of action systems.
